#329536 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#329536 is composed of 19.6% red, 58.4% green and 21.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 66.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 63.8%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 122.4 degrees, a saturation of 49.7% and a lightness of 39%. #329536 color hex could be obtained by blending #64ff6c with #002b00.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

#329536 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#329536 has RGB values of R:50, G:149, B:54 and CMYK values of C:0.66, M:0, Y:0.64,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 3314998.
